Practical examples and use cases
In the Australian online casino landscape, several payment methods stand out:
- Credit and Debit Cards: Visa and Mastercard are widely accepted and offer quick deposits. However, withdrawals can take longer.
- Bank Transfers: While secure, bank transfers can be slow and may involve higher fees.
- e-Wallets: Services like PayPal and Skrill provide fast transactions and enhanced security, making them popular among players.
- Cryptocurrencies: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ies are gaining traction due to their anonymity and low transaction fees, appealing to tech-savvy players.
Advantages and disadvantages
Each payment method comes with its own set of advantages and disadvantages:
- Credit and Debit Cards:
- Advantages: Widely accepted, familiar to users.
- Disadvantages: Potential for higher fees, slower withdrawals.
- Bank Transfers:
- Advantages: High security, direct connection to bank accounts.
- Disadvantages: Slow processing times, possible fees.
- e-Wallets:
- Advantages: Fast transactions, enhanced security features.
- Disadvantages: Some may charge fees for transactions.
- Cryptocurrencies:
- Advantages: Low fees, anonymity.
- Disadvantages: Volatility, not universally accepted.
